Etymology edit

From Middle Welsh myrẟ, from Latin mȳrias, from Ancient Greek μῡριάς (mūriás, number of 10,000), from μῡρίος (mūríos, numberless, countless, infinite).

Pronunciation edit

Numeral edit

myrdd m or f (ordinal myrddfed)

  1. (cardinal number) myriad, ten thousand
